Alstom is looking for a full-time Industrial Test Lead in Kingston, ON to manage the testing of signaling and network bungalows, ensuring they meet quality standards and are ready for handover. This role involves defining test roadmaps, developing test procedures, leading a team of engineers, and optimizing the industrial test chain.
Ansvarsområden
- Manage industrial test means of products and projects from prototype to maintenance phases.
- Ensure industrial test data, sequence, and tools are available for production.
- Develop and lead the Industrial Testing function for manufacturing signaling and network bungalows.
- Ensure bungalows pass Factory Acceptance Testing (FAT) and meet industrial quality standards.
- Establish test processes, supervise the test team, and ensure robust test governance.
- Define and deploy Industrial test roadmap including tools obsolescence.
- Deploy Signaling Design For Testing (DFT) rules and test industrial standard processes.
- Define and maintain the FAT strategy for bungalows, approve final FAT results and authorize release.
- Own the design and continuous improvement of test procedures.
- Define pass/fail criteria with Engineering and Quality.
- Ensure all factory tests are executed correctly (Power-on, Wiring continuity, Insulation resistance, Subsystem integration, Panel/rack verification, I/O and interface checks).
- Ensure NCRs are raised, tracked, and resolved.
- Plan testing workloads in alignment with the master production schedule.
- Develop and foster industrial standard test platform.
- Optimize the industrial test chain/strategy to increase QCD manufacturing productivity.
- Define test equipment needs (e.g., power analyzers, network testers, SCADA simulators).
- Ensure availability of test benches, tools, simulators, and equipment.
- Manage procurement, calibration, and maintenance of testing tools.
- Ensure EHS compliance during all test activities.
- Integrate testing requirements into WIs and routing with the Industrialization team.
- Interface with Engineering to clarify schematics, wiring diagrams, and configuration needs.
- Interface with T&C for handover documentation and technical continuity.
- Develop and maintain industrial test means for product & project with EHS mind-set.
- Manage industrial test means per product during all life cycle and optimize maintenance cost.
- Ensure application of Signaling Skill standards (tools, processes, specification).
- Lead and develop a team of Industrial Test Engineers, Test Technicians and develop team competencies.
- Manage budget and CAPEX dedicated to industrial test tools.
